Just as a random follow up for other people that might google this.
I also started to have this issue. I tried the two patches but they
didn't help.
I came to find out, this can also be caused from a disk full issue,
atleast when using maildir.

This is most likely because of the IMAP COMPRESS extension, which
causes the output stream buffer to get really large. So the easiest
fix would be to just disable imap_zlib plugin and it'll probably
work. But this should get fixed properly.. I just can't figure out
how this can happen. What was the IMAP client doing that caused it?
